The ‘Golden Trio’ for Sending Family Support / Living Expenses
When sending money home regularly, you shouldn't just pick the first service you see. To ensure your family gets the most out of your eur to bdt transfer, evaluate these three critical factors—the "Golden Trio" of remittance.
1. The Exchange Rate Margin
The exchange rate is often where providers make their profit. A service might advertise "zero fees" but offer a eur to bdt rate significantly lower than the real market rate. For Family support / living expenses, where budgets are tight, a poor rate can mean your family receives thousands of Taka less than expected. Always compare the offered rate against the mid-market rate (the one you see on Google).
2. Transfer Speed vs. Urgency
Does the money need to be there instantly for a medical emergency, or is this a routine monthly contribution for rent? Services like Western Union excel at speed for cash pickups but cost more. If you plan ahead, digital transfers to bKash or bank accounts via providers like Panda Remit can offer a better balance of speed and cost.
3. Convenience for the Recipient
Consider how your family uses the money. In Bangladesh, mobile wallets like bKash and Nagad are ubiquitous. Sending directly to a mobile wallet is often safer and more convenient than requiring an elderly relative to travel to a physical agent location to pick up cash.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
How do I complete a transfer from eur to bdt for Family support / living expenses?
To complete a transfer, first register with a regulated remittance provider like Panda Remit. You will need to verify your identity (KYC). Once verified, enter the amount of Euros you wish to send. Select "Bangladesh" as the destination and choose the delivery method (Bank Transfer, bKash, or Cash Pickup). Enter your recipient's details accurately. Review the exchange rate and total cost, then fund the transfer using your European bank card or bank transfer.
What’s the best way to send money for Family support / living expenses?
The "best" way depends on your priorities. For the highest value (most Taka received), digital providers like Panda Remit or Wise are usually superior due to lower exchange rate markups. If your recipient does not have a bank account or mobile wallet and needs cash immediately, Western Union or MoneyGram are reliable alternatives despite the potentially higher costs.
How can I get a good exchange rate for eur to bdt?
To get the best rate, avoid using high-street banks, as they often have the highest markups. Compare digital remittance specialists. Check the rates early in the day when markets are active. Services like Panda Remit often provide promotional rates for new users or loyalty bonuses, which can further improve the exchange rate for your Family support / living expenses.
